Core Insights - The total scale of public funds in China reached 36.25 trillion yuan by the end of August 2025, marking the fifth historical high this year and the first time surpassing the 36 trillion yuan threshold [1][3][4] Fund Industry Overview - As of August 2025, there are 164 public fund management institutions in China, including 149 fund management companies and 15 asset management institutions with public qualifications [3] - The net asset value of public funds increased by 1.17 trillion yuan from the end of July, representing a growth rate of 3.34% [3] Investor Behavior Changes - Interviews with over ten investors during the National Day and Mid-Autumn Festival revealed a shift towards increased allocation in equity funds, preference for passive index products, and a focus on technology-themed funds [1][4] - The number of public fund investors has exceeded 800 million, highlighting the industry's role in serving the real economy and promoting financial stability [3] Investment Strategies - Investors are adopting a diversified investment approach, with many holding multiple types of funds, including money market funds, mixed funds, and passive index funds [6] - There is a trend towards more rational investment timing, with investors employing strategies like cost averaging and flexible trading, moving away from reliance on specific investment "celebrities" [6][7] Profile of Investors - The interviewed investors are primarily aged between 30 and 40, with diverse professional backgrounds and educational levels, all holding various fund positions [4] - Some investors have significant holdings, with amounts ranging from under 10,000 yuan to approximately 500,000 yuan [4]
